Title: OPS- Human Resource Specialist

This advertisement is for an OPS position in Human Resources located at Wakulla Correctional Institution.

Hiring Rate: $20.59/hour

 

SALARY WILL BE DETERMINED IN ACCORDANCE WITH CURRENT PAY POLICY.

 

POSITION OVERVIEW:

 

The OPS Human Resource Specialist (HRS)  provides assistance to the institution’s Field Office Manager (FOM) and Human Resource Consultant (HRC) with the human resources programs within the institution.  These positions work closely with the Office of Human Resources (OHR) in Central Office and serves as a liaison to institutional staff.  The HRS will work with the FOM and HRC to provide assistance and guidance to institutional managers and employees on human resource related issues.

 

SPECIFIC D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Assist with the administration of the Family Medical Leave Act (FMLA) and Workers Compensation Program.
  • Assit and/or coordinates and supports Institutional recruitment and selection efforts in conjunction with OHR - Recruitment and Institutional Recruiter. Process employment verification in a timely manner.
  • Assist and/or coordinates employee fingerprinting, pre-employment drug testing and pre-employment physicals as part of the recruitment and selection process. Assists with fingerprinting of new employees, when necessary.
  • Assist with orientation of new employees and employee on-boarding.
  • Assist with various accounting, purchasing and budget functions relating to institutional operations.
  • Assist and/or coordinates separation of employees and all associated processes.
  • Process, update and monitor various actions in the People First system to include, but not limited to, electronic Personnel Action Request (PAR), employee direct deposit compliance,  drivers’ license data and assist employees with entering information.

 

  • Serve as a subject matter expert on the Kronos timekeeping system, works to ensure that schedules are correct, processing timesheets/reports as required.
  • Serves as a point of contact for collection of human resources related documents and forwards documents to appropriate OHR or other Central Office section.
  • Process, examine and reconcile weekly and monthly reports as required.

 

 

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& ABILITIES (KSA):

  • Knowledge of the methods of data collection.
  • Knowledge of Collective Bargaining Agreements.
  • Knowledge of Department of Management Services Personnel Rules.
  • Skill in using computers and computer applications.
  • Skill in using communication principles and techniques to effectively convey information, orally or in writing.
  • Skill in knowing how to find information and identifying essential information.
  • Skill in time management.<
